Jan 3, 2024 · Chicago State is an above-average public university located in Chicago, Illinois. It is a small institution with an enrollment of 935 undergraduate students. Admissions is fairly competitive as the Chicago State acceptance rate is 49%. Popular majors include Liberal Arts and Humanities, Psychology, and Business.
